The Bihar Rural Development Society (BRDS), under the Government of Bihar, provides its employees access to a Human Resource Management System (HRMS) powered by Oracle PeopleSoft. This platform enables staff to manage payroll, leave, personal information, and HR-related tasks via a secure web portal. Here's a comprehensive step-by-step registration and login guide crafted from the latest online information.
1. What Is BRDS HRMS?
The BRDS HRMS is a PeopleSoft‑based portal hosted at brdshrms.bihar.gov.in, designed for the Bihar Rural Development Society’s staff to:
- View payslips and salary details
- Track and apply for leaves
- Manage attendance and timesheets
- Update personal and banking information

3. How to Register (Initial Setup)
Though there is no widely public guide for BRDS self‑registration, the typical flow inferred from PeopleSoft deployments and Bihar HRMS protocols is:
Step 1: Request Account Creation
- Send an official request via your corporate or institution email to the BRDS HR or e‑Governance/IT department (contact info is available on the BRDS website).
Step 2: Provide Required Details
Include:
- Full name
- Employee ID or code
- Department / office location
- Official email and mobile number
Step 3: Receive Credentials
Once processed, you’ll receive:
- User ID
- Temporary Password
- URL to the login page: https://brdshrms.bihar.gov.in/psp/peoplesoft/
4. First-Time Login & Password Setup
Accessing the Portal
- Open a web browser and go to the login URL provided.
- You will see the Oracle PeopleSoft sign‑in page prompting for User ID and Password, with a language selection option.
Logging In
- Enter your assigned User ID.
- Input the temporary password from HR.
- Select language (English or Hindi, if available).
- Click Sign In.
Password Reset / Change
- On initial login, you'll be prompted to change the temporary password to a permanent one.
- Follow password policy (often includes minimum length, mix of letters, numbers, and special characters).
- You may also be asked to set security questions or provide alternate contact details for password recovery.

6. Troubleshooting Common Issues
No login credentials received?
- Follow up with your HR or e‑Governance support desk (contact via BRDS website).
Forgot password or user ID?
- Use the “Forgot Password” link on the sign‑in page or contact support for reset assistance.
Account locked after multiple failed attempts?
- Request help desk to unlock or reset your account.
Portal not loading or slow?
- Clear browser cache, switch browsers (Chrome, Edge, Firefox recommended), or try again during off‑peak hours.
